Seagate Technology Stock Performance
Seagate Technology (NASDAQ:STX –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ings results on Tuesday, July 28th. The data storage provider reported $5.71 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$5.10 by $0.61. The firm had revenue of $3.63 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$3.50 billion. Seagate Technology had a return on equity of 369.98% and a net margin of 26.11%.The business’s revenue was up 48.5%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ter last year, the company posted $2.59 earnings per share. Seagate Technology has set its Q1 2027 guidance at 7.100-7.500 EPS. Analysts forecast that Seagate Technology will post 33.08 earnings per share for the current year.
Seagate Technology Dividend Announcement
The firm also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Wednesday, October 7th. Shareholders of record on Thursday, September 24th will be given a dividend of $0.74 per share. The ex-dividend date is Thursday, September 24th. This represents a $2.96 annualized dividend and a yield of 0.3%. Seagate Technology’s payout ratio is presently 21.33%.

- Positive Sentiment: AI storage demand is the central growth catalyst: Cloud providers and data centers are reserving high-capacity HDDs for AI training data, model outputs and other persistent data. Allocated nearline supply through 2028, expanding Mozaic drives and HAMR technology—supporting capacities of up to 44TB—provide Seagate with unusually strong demand visibility. Seagate Technology Company Profile
Seagate Technology (NASDAQ: STX) is a global data storage company that designs, manufactures and sells a broad range of storage products and systems. The firm’s product portfolio includes traditional hard disk drives (HDDs), solid-state drives (SSDs), hybrid storage devices and integrated storage systems aimed at enterprise, cloud, OEM and consumer markets. Seagate also provides services that support its hardware offerings, including data recovery and storage management solutions.
Seagate’s products are used in a wide array of applications, from large-scale data centers and cloud infrastructure to desktop and portable consumer devices.
